site stats

Gnn using pytorch

WebFeb 20, 2024 · PyTorch Geometric directly implements the graph convolutional layer using GCNConv. In this example, we will create a simple GCN with only one GCN layer, a … WebPyTorch’s biggest strength beyond our amazing community is that we continue as a first-class Python integration, imperative style, simplicity of the API and options. PyTorch 2.0 offers the same eager-mode development and user experience, while fundamentally changing and supercharging how PyTorch operates at compiler level under the hood.

Buy This!: Session-based Recommendation Using SR-GNN

WebNov 18, 2024 · The initial release of the TF-GNN library contains a number of utilities and features for use by beginners and experienced users alike, including:. A high-level Keras-style API to create GNN models that can easily be composed with other types of models. GNNs are often used in combination with ranking, deep-retrieval (dual-encoders) or … WebMar 4, 2024 · Explaining GNN Model Predictions using Captum Conclusion This post discussed PyTorch Geometric for fast representation learning on graphs, point clouds, and manifolds. This framework is built upon PyTorch and easy to use. It consists of various methods for Geometric Deep learning. our saviour\u0027s lutheran church merrill wi https://empireangelo.com

calebmah/ggnn.pytorch - Github

WebThere are a lot of optimizations possible when implementing GNNs, and luckily, there exist packages that provide such layers. The most popular packages for PyTorch are … WebTherefore, we will discuss the implementation of basic network layers of a GNN, namely graph convolutions, and attention layers. Finally, we will apply a GNN on semi-supervised node classification and molecule categorization. ... PyTorch supports this with the sub-package torch.sparse (documentation) which is however still in a beta-stage (API ... WebIn this video I talk about edge weights, edge types and edge features and how to include them in Graph Neural Networks. :) Papers Edge types... rog matx motherboard

PyTorch Tutorial — gnn 1.2.0 documentation - unisi.it

Category:Build Recommendation Systems with PyTorch Geometric and …

Tags:Gnn using pytorch

Gnn using pytorch

torch_geometric.nn — pytorch_geometric documentation

WebImplementing a GNN in PyTorch from scratch The previous section focused on understanding and implementing a graph convolution operation. In this section, we’ll walk … WebPyG Documentation . PyG (PyTorch Geometric) is a library built upon PyTorch to easily write and train Graph Neural Networks (GNNs) for a wide range of applications related to structured data.. It consists of various methods for deep learning on graphs and other irregular structures, also known as geometric deep learning, from a variety of published …

Gnn using pytorch

Did you know?

WebGNN Cheatsheet — pytorch_geometric documentation GNN Cheatsheet GNN Cheatsheet SparseTensor: If checked ( ), supports message passing based on … WebThis guide is an introduction to the PyTorch GNN package. The implementation consists of several modules: pygnn.py contains the main …

WebHow do GNNs Work? Building a Graph Neural Network with Pytorch We will build and train Spectral Graph Convolution for a node classification model. The code source is available on Workspace for you to experience … WebThis is the Graph Neural Networks: Hands-on Session from the Stanford 2024 Fall CS224W course. In this tutorial, we will explore the implementation of graph ...

WebComparison of Various GNN's on Cora Citation Network. We trained various GNN models on the Cora Citation Network, to see how each perform. You can see how by using GNN we improved test accuracy from 0.5 to 0.8, normal MLP where just node features were used, in GNN we took advantage of the network structure along with node features..    WebSep 17, 2024 · Using Pytorch is easy but it can look complicated because it requires that you either learn or remember that Python is an object oriented language. To implement …

WebDescription¶. This guide is an introduction to the PyTorch GNN package. The implementation consists of several modules: pygnn.py contains the main core of the …

WebApr 6, 2024 · PyTorch. Latest Version. 22.12.0. Modified. April 6, 2024. Compressed Size. 29.72 KB. GNN Graph Neural Networks Synthetic Dataset Generation. Overview Version … rog maus softwareWebA PyTorch Implementation of Gated Graph Sequence Neural Networks (GGNN) and Residual Gated Graph ConvNets (RGGC) for FYP - GitHub - calebmah/ggnn.pytorch: A … rog maximus 7 herorog maximus 690 heroWebFeb 3, 2024 · Some of our codes are from repository TextGCN and TextGCN in PyTorch. More datasets can also be downloaded from these two repositories. Requirements The code has been tested running under: Python 3.7 PyTorch 1.3 dgl-cu101 0.4 CUDA 10.1 Running training and evaluation First we need to preprocess data: cd ./preprocess our saviour\u0027s lutheran church osage iowaWebDec 30, 2024 · The torch.nn.Embedding layer will take care of this. Gated Graph Neural Network (GG-NN) Layer We need to refine these initial embeddings into better representations. To achieve this, SR-GNN uses... rog maxed outWebIn typical use, PyTorch Lightning not only makes it relatively simple to scale models to run on exotic hardware like TPUs, but also simplifies the process of switching between run-of … our saviour\u0027s lutheran church outing mnWebThe most popular packages for PyTorch are PyTorch Geometric and the Deep Graph Library (the latter being actually framework agnostic). Which one to use depends on the … our saviour\u0027s lutheran church norfolk ne